What the work involves

The process begins with inspecting the existing roof to ensure it is structurally sound and free of significant damage. If suitable, a layer of underlayment is applied, followed by the installation of the new metal roofing panels, which are typically fastened to the existing roof deck or to a newly installed purlin system.

When this comes up

  • When the existing roof has reached the end of its lifespan and requires replacement.
  • When the existing roof’s structure is deemed sound enough to support an additional layer.
  • When a building owner seeks to add the durability and longevity of a metal roof without the cost and disruption of a full tear-off.
  • When local building codes permit the installation of a metal roof over an existing layer.
